Output e30f0890ab017ffadc27158972c573bc1f8ac83b0cf46e3ddbf3e60a04fcbe39:14

value
15343000
script pubkey
OP_0 OP_PUSHBYTES_20 e7393dda4da7746bc9b165a551d910564ad4b953
address
bc1quuunmkjd5a6xhjd3vkj4rkgs2e9dfw2na7tsre
transaction
e30f0890ab017ffadc27158972c573bc1f8ac83b0cf46e3ddbf3e60a04fcbe39
confirmations
139918
spent
true